It started me thinking: wiki:
In the Arabian Peninsula, Vimto has enjoyed over 80 years of dominance as the beverage of choice for the iftar or sunset feast during the Islamic holy fasting month of Ramadan. An article in The Times on-line mentioned some 15 million bottles were sold during the one month season in 2007.[9]
In Saudi Arabia Vimto is manufactured under license by the Aujan Industrial Company and enjoys a 90% market share in the cordial concentrated drinks market.[10] Every year, the company launches aggressive marketing campaigns on Arab satellite TV channels that in recent years have become very popular, and achieved cult status with viral marketing videos exchanged on the Internet.
